In a lively conversation, we sat down with Manila Luzon and Michael Jeremy Alvarez to delve into their latest venture, “Manila’s Escape to Paradise.” The project blends Manila’s dynamic flair with Michael’s innovative storytelling, creating a unique fusion of humour and gay chaos. As the stars of this vibrant project, both Manila and Michael share their insights, experiences, and creative sparks that brought this extraordinary journey to life!

So before we dive in, what can you tell us about the project?

Manila: Manila’s Escape to Paradise is what I thought was going to be a relaxing vacation on Fire Island…which then ended up, turning into a drag gig and then a film crew showed up. So…it turns out I can’t trust my husband Michael here. He loves to work, he’s a workaholic! But sometimes, when you’re on vacation you don’t want to be working! Luckily, for me, I have a fun job and I love it.

I love that! So the show takes place on Fire Island, Have you been before?

Manila: Since I’m on the West Coast now, it’s been a while since I’ve been to Fire Island. When I lived in NYC it was great since Fire Island is just a few hours out of the city. It’s a ton of fun. It’s a place for the gays and everyone from the community to escape from the hot city during the summer. There’s parties and everyone just rents beach houses and hangs on the beach. It’s also nice being away from kids and Disney.

I’m so glad to hear that. When you guys have fun, audiences have fun watching you have fun. What do you think fans will love most about this one?

Manila:  They get to see a little bit more of our relationship together as a gay couple….as husbands. I know that people got to meet Michael when he was my makeover challenge on RuPaul’s Drag Race All Stars 4 so it’s nice to show people more of him and see how hard he works, and how motivated he is. Our relationship is so multifaceted…especially when it comes to us having to share our careers together and I think that’s a fun thing to see on TV.
